How to open a company in Luxembourg?
Luxembourg is a top-tier destination for entrepreneurs and businesses seeking a strategic base in Europe. Its central location within the continent ensures seamless access to major markets, while its world-class infrastructure supports diverse business needs. Luxembourg’s pro-business policies, simplified regulatory processes, and favourable tax regimes foster a thriving environment for businesses of all sizes, making it an ideal location for companies to flourish. The nation is also renowned for its financial stability. Luxembourg is a hub for global banking and investment, offering a secure and dynamic platform for growth. Additionally, its strong international trade links and robust economy provide businesses with expansive opportunities to establish and scale their operations. The government’s focus on innovation and technology further bolsters its appeal, attracting startups and multinational corporations alike. With a reputation for fostering economic success and providing an enabling business environment, enterprises aiming to thrive in Europe are increasingly choosing Luxembourg as their preferred location.
Discover Luxembourg’s business-friendly environment
Luxembourg stands out as a hub for business due to its supportive and well-structured environment. The government has established a transparent and efficient legal framework, simplifying regulatory processes for entrepreneurs and ensuring ease in establishing and running businesses. This pro-business approach is complemented by a highly skilled and multilingual workforce, offering companies access to top-tier talent capable of competing in global markets. Additionally, Luxembourg’s robust transport and digital infrastructure play a pivotal role in its appeal, enabling seamless operations for both local and international ventures. Businesses benefit from efficient logistics and advanced connectivity, which are vital for maintaining competitiveness in today’s fast-paced markets. The country’s strategic central European location further enhances its attractiveness, making it a gateway to numerous international markets. With its blend of favourable policies, skilled workforce, and world-class infrastructure, Luxembourg continues to draw entrepreneurs and investors seeking a reliable and growth-oriented business destination.
Explore tax advantages for new companies
One of the key reasons to establish a company in Luxembourg is its attractive tax regime. The country offers low corporate tax rates and numerous incentives for startups and small businesses. Double taxation risk can be reduced due to tax treaties with more than 80 countries. Additionally, Luxembourg’s VAT rates are among the lowest in Europe, further enhancing its position as a business-friendly jurisdiction.
Choose the right business structure in Luxembourg
Selecting the appropriate legal structure for your company is a critical step in establishing your business. Luxembourg offers several options, each tailored to different operational and financial needs. The choice of structure will impact your company’s taxation, governance, and compliance requirements.
Compare SARL, SA, and other legal entities
The most popular business structures in Luxembourg include the Société à Responsabilité Limitée (SARL) and the Société Anonyme (SA). The SARL is suitable for small to medium-sized businesses, requiring a minimum share capital of €12,000. It offers limited liability and a straightforward governance model. On the other hand, the SA is designed for larger enterprises and requires a minimum capital of €30,000. This structure is ideal for companies looking to raise significant investment through public offerings. Other options include partnerships, cooperatives, and specialised investment entities, each catering to specific business models.
Select the best fit for your business needs
The choice of structure depends on factors such as the size of your business, funding requirements, and long-term goals. For startups and family-owned businesses, the SARL provides simplicity and flexibility. Larger organisations or those planning to go public may find the SA more appropriate. Consulting a legal or financial advisor can help you evaluate the best option for your unique needs.
Prepare essential documents for company registration
Efficient preparation of documentation is vital for a smooth registration process. Luxembourg’s authorities require a detailed and accurate submission to ensure compliance with local regulations.
Gather required identification and legal papers
Entrepreneurs must provide identification documents for all shareholders and directors, such as passports or national ID cards. Additionally, proof of address and financial statements may be required, depending on the nature of the business. For foreign nationals, notarised translations of documents may be necessary to meet Luxembourg’s legal standards.
Draft the Articles of Association accurately
The Articles of Association are a foundational document that outlines your company’s purpose, structure, and governance. It must include details such as the company’s name, address, objectives, and share capital distribution. Ensuring accuracy and compliance in drafting this document is crucial, as errors can delay the registration process.
Deposit share capital in a Luxembourg bank
Before registering your company, you must deposit the required share capital in a corporate bank account. This step demonstrates your financial commitment to the business and ensures compliance with legal requirements.
Open a corporate bank account
To deposit share capital, you need to open a corporate bank account with a Luxembourg financial institution. Banks in Luxembourg offer a range of services tailored to business needs, including multi-currency accounts and online banking options. Non-residents may need to visit the bank in person, although some banks offer remote account opening for international entrepreneurs.
Understand minimum capital requirements
The minimum share capital requirement depends on your chosen business structure. For example, an SARL requires a minimum of €12,000, while an SA demands at least €30,000. This capital must be deposited before registration, and a certificate of deposit from the bank will be required as proof.
Register your company with Luxembourg authorities
Once your documentation and share capital are in place, the next step is to register your company with Luxembourg’s authorities. This process formalises your business and ensures legal recognition.
Register documents with the Trade and Companies Register
The Trade and Companies Register (RCS) oversees company registrations in Luxembourg. Entrepreneurs must submit the Articles of Association, proof of share capital, and identification documents. The registration process is straightforward and typically completed within a few days, provided all documents are in order.
Obtain your business registration number
After successful registration, your company will receive a unique business registration number. This number is essential for conducting legal and financial transactions in Luxembourg. It also serves as proof of your company’s incorporation, allowing you to proceed with operational activities.
Secure a registered office address in Luxembourg
Every company in Luxembourg must have a registered office address, which serves as the official point of contact for legal and administrative purposes. The way this requirement is met will depend on your specific business.
Find a physical location or virtual office
Entrepreneurs can choose between renting a physical office space or opting for a virtual office. Physical locations are ideal for businesses that require client-facing operations or regular in-person meetings. Virtual offices, on the other hand, provide cost-effective solutions for startups or remote companies, offering mail forwarding and administrative support services.
Comply with local regulations for business premises
Regardless of the type of office, it must comply with local regulations. This includes zoning laws, safety standards, and accessibility requirements. Entrepreneurs should consult local authorities or real estate experts to ensure their chosen premises meet all legal criteria.
Register for taxes and VAT in Luxembourg
Tax registration is a critical step when establishing a business in Luxembourg. It ensures your company complies with the country’s tax laws and operates without legal complications. Both corporate income tax and VAT registration are essential for most businesses.
Apply for a tax identification number
All businesses in Luxembourg must obtain a tax identification number (TIN) from the Luxembourg Inland Revenue. This number is required for filing corporate taxes, paying employee salaries, and meeting other financial obligations. The application process involves submitting your business registration number, Articles of Association, and proof of share capital. Once issued, the TIN enables your company to operate within Luxembourg’s taxation framework.
Understand VAT registration thresholds and procedures
If your business’s annual turnover exceeds €35,000, VAT registration is mandatory. VAT is levied on goods and services, and companies must charge, collect, and remit this tax to the government. The VAT registration process involves completing an application with the Luxembourg VAT Authority and providing supporting documents such as invoices and contracts. Luxembourg’s VAT system is streamlined, and online portals facilitate efficient compliance.
Obtain necessary business licenses and permits
Certain industries in Luxembourg require additional licenses and permits to operate legally. Identifying these requirements early ensures a smooth start to your business operations.
Identify industry-specific licensing requirements
Depending on your business activities, you may need specific licenses. For instance, companies in financial services, healthcare, or food and beverage must meet stringent regulatory standards. Researching your industry’s licensing requirements is essential to avoid legal hurdles. The Ministry of Economy or local chambers of commerce can provide guidance on obtaining the necessary permits.
Navigate the application process efficiently
The process of obtaining business licenses varies by industry but typically involves submitting detailed applications and undergoing inspections or evaluations. Engaging legal experts or consultants familiar with Luxembourg’s regulatory landscape can expedite the process and ensure your business meets all prerequisites.
Hire employees and comply with labour laws
Building a team is an exciting step in establishing your business. Luxembourg’s labour market is highly skilled, and the country’s employment laws ensure fair treatment for both employers and employees.
Understand employment regulations in Luxembourg
Luxembourg’s employment laws cover aspects such as contracts, working hours, and employee rights. Employers must provide written employment contracts specifying terms like salary, job responsibilities, and notice periods. Additionally, businesses must adhere to minimum wage laws, holiday entitlements, and health and safety standards. These regulations aim to create a balanced and productive work environment.
Register with social security and employment agencies
Employers in Luxembourg are required to register their employees with the Centre Commun de la Sécurité Sociale (CCSS). This registration ensures that employees receive benefits such as healthcare, pensions, and unemployment support. Additionally, businesses must report new hires to the National Employment Agency (ADEM), which monitors the labour market and ensures compliance with employment laws.
Maintain compliance with ongoing obligations
Compliance is an ongoing responsibility for businesses in Luxembourg. Regularly meeting these obligations ensures your company operates legally and maintains a good reputation.
Keep accurate financial records and file annual reports
Businesses in Luxembourg must maintain detailed financial records, including invoices, receipts, and bank statements. These records are crucial for preparing annual reports, which must be submitted to the Trade and Companies Register. The reports provide an overview of the company’s financial performance and ensure transparency. Non-compliance can result in fines or legal action, making this an essential part of business management.
Stay updated on regulatory changes affecting your business
Regulations in Luxembourg can evolve, impacting taxation, labour laws, and industry-specific requirements. Staying informed about these changes is vital for avoiding non-compliance. Subscribing to updates from regulatory bodies or consulting with legal advisors can help you adapt to new rules and maintain smooth operations.
FAQs
Why is Luxembourg a popular choice for starting a business?
Luxembourg is a global hub for businesses due to its stable economy, strategic location in Europe, and pro-business policies. The country offers a skilled multilingual workforce, advanced infrastructure, and attractive tax incentives, making it an ideal destination for entrepreneurs and multinational corporations alike.
What is the minimum capital required to start a company in Luxembourg?
The type of business structure you choose will determine the minimum capital required. For a Société à Responsabilité Limitée (SARL), the minimum is €12,000, while a Société Anonyme (SA) requires at least €30,000. This capital must be deposited in a corporate bank account before registration.
Do I need to reside in Luxembourg to start a business there?
No, non-residents can establish and manage businesses in Luxembourg. However, certain administrative tasks, such as opening a bank account or registering with local authorities, may require a physical presence or the appointment of a local representative.
How does Luxembourg’s tax system benefit new businesses?
Luxembourg provides multiple tax benefits for businesses, including low corporate tax rates, exemptions for specific types of income, and access to an extensive network of tax treaties that prevent double taxation. Additionally, startups can take advantage of VAT thresholds and simplified compliance processes.
Are there resources available to help entrepreneurs in Luxembourg?
Luxembourg offers a range of support to entrepreneurs through institutions such as the Chamber of Commerce, the House of Entrepreneurship, and various industry-specific organisations. These resources provide guidance, training, and networking opportunities to foster business growth.